Remote Human Interface Panel
The remote human interface panel (RHI)
can perform all the same functions as
the unit mounted human interface panel,
except the service mode function. A
single RHI can monitor and control up to
four units. The panel includes a 2 x 40
character clear language (English,
Spanish, or French) display, a red LED
light to indicate an alarm condition, a
simple 16-key keypad for making unit
setpoint and configuration changes, and
hinged access door. The panel can be
mounted up to 5,000 feet (1524 m) from
the unit and is wired to the inter-
processor communications bridge (IPCB)
mounted in the unit with twisted wire
pair communication wiring and 24V
wiring.
Generic Building Automation System
Module (GBAS)
The GBAS module is for use with a non-
Trane building management system. The
module provides a binary input for
demand limiting, four analog inputs for
setpoint adjustment, and five relay
outputs for diagnostic reporting. Inputs
can use a potentiometer or 0-5 vdc
signal.
Ventilation Override Module (VOM)
The VOM allows you to program the unit
with up to five ventilation sequences:
smoke purge, evacuation, pressurization,
purge, and purge with duct control.
Typically, a hard-wire short from a
smoke detector or fire control panel will
cause a binary input on the VOM to
close, thus causing the programmed
sequence to occur.
Trane Communication Interface (TCI)
The TCI provides interface to a Trane
Integrated Comfort™ system (ICS). It
allows remote control and monitoring of
the self-contained unit using a personal
computer with Tracer
®
building
management software.

Flexible Horizontal Discharge Plenum
• Low and Standard Height
Units are provided with a factory installed
horizontal discharge plenum that permits
multi-directional duct connections. The
plenum is insulated with two inches (51
mm) of 1.75 lb. (0.79 kg) density fiberglass
for sound attenuation. Discharge
openings can either be field cut or factory
cut based on duct dimensions supplied by
the customer. A two-inch duct collar is
provided for field duct connections. On
unit sizes 20-38 tons, the low height
plenum is 24
5
/
8
inches (625 mm) and the
standard height plenum is 32
3
/
8
inches
(822 mm). On unit sizes 42-80 tons, the
low height plenum is 21
1
/
8
inches (537
mm) and the standard height plenum is
28
5
/
8
inches (727 mm).
• Extended Height, 45-inch (1143m)
Units are provided with a horizontal
discharge plenum that permits multi-
directional duct connections. The plenum
is insulated with four inches (102 mm) of
1.75 lb. (0.79 kg) density fiberglass for
sound attenuation. Double-wall perf is
also available. Discharge openings can
either be field cut or factory cut based on
duct dimensions supplied by the
customer. A two-inch duct collar is
provided for field duct connections.
High Duct Temperature Thermostat
A factory-supplied temperature limit
switch with reset element detects the
supply air duct temperature. This sensor
should be field-installed downstream
from the unit’s discharge in the supply air
duct. If the supply air duct temperature
exceeds 240 F (115.6 C), the unit shuts
down and displays a diagnostic. A manual
reset is required at the unit. The high duct
temperature can be adjusted at the
thermostat.
Plenum High Static Switch
A factory supplied sensor provides
additional protection from ductwork over-
pressurization. This sensor should be
field-installed downstream of the unit’s
discharge in the supply air duct.
Protective Coating
• Cabinet
The unit exterior and exposed interior
surfaces have a four to six mil coat of
protective coating.
• Coils
A three to five mil coat of protective
coating is applied to the coil using a
multiple dip-and-bake process.
Cupro-Nickel Condenser
One condenser is provided for each
compressor. The condensers are a shell-
and-tube design with removable heads
to allow mechanical tube cleaning. Tubes
are ¾-inch (19mm) OD and constructed
of copper cupro-nickel (90/10).
Stainless Steel Drain Pan
The drain pan is positively sloped,
fabricated from 304L stainless steel, and
insulated with ¾-inch (19 mm) of
1-lb. (0.5 kg) density fiberglass. The drain
pan contains a factory piped trap with
cleanout.
Dirty Filter Sensor
A factory installed pressure switch
senses the pressure differential across
the filters. When the differential pressure
exceeds 0.9-inches (23 mm) WG, contact
closure occurs.
A field installed indicator device may be
wired to relay terminals that indicate
when filter service is required. Contacts
are rated at 115 VAC and are powered
by a field supplied transformer.
